It starterd all over again. We've seen a big war of words ended when one posted "how many use pirated software" letz not change the topic here. as we all know, we can use the same key for SP2,no issues need not get a new one.

Letz not get over to piracy thatz never ending issue.
For the post by raven, I donno the keys which are marked as Invalid other than the renowned and most pirated key ever known FCKGW.

As yehmeriidhain was stating in his post, the keys which generate the PID as following:

XXXXX-640-0000356-23XXX
XXXXX-640-2001765-23XXX
XXXXX-640-643718x-23XXX
XXXXX-641-309376x-23XXX
XXXXX-642-064580x-23XXX
XXXXX-642-464364x-23XXX
XXXXX-643-334701x-23XXX
XXXXX-644-081772x-23XXX
XXXXX-644-451265x-23XXX
XXXXX-644-874896x-23XXX
XXXXX-644-933704x-23XXX
XXXXX-644-962396x-23XXX
XXXXX-645-833254x-23XXX
XXXXX-645-994962x-23XXX
XXXXX-646-031843x-23XXX
XXXXX-646-104081x-23XXX
XXXXX-646-105103x-23XXX
XXXXX-647-318838x-23XXX
XXXXX-647-592029x-23XXX
XXXXX-647-677834x-23XXX
XXXXX-648-301691x-23XXX
XXXXX-648-819992x-23XXX
XXXXX-649-106765x-23XXX
XXXXX-649-941392x-23XXX
XXXXX-650-292312x-23XXX

have been marked as INVALID. source: http://support.microsoft.com/kb/326904/
